Just before 12.30am on Australia Day, a man allegedly forced entry to a home on Hawdon Street and confronted the occupant, a 69-year-old man.
It’s alleged the man assaulted the occupant with a metal pipe, before forcing he and his grandson to leave the house with him.
Police were alerted and officers from Far South Coast Local Area Command attended and established a crime scene.
The 69-year-old man was taken to Moruya Hospital for treatment to facial and leg injuries.
A 46-year-old man was arrested and charged with aggravated break and enter and commit serious indictable offence; assault occasioning actual bodily harm; kidnapping (two counts); and assault.
The man was bail refused to appear in Batemans Bay Local Court.
